Treasury

The Treasury department’s responsibilities include managing the liabilities side of Aker ASA’s balance sheet, particularly debt financing of Aker ASA and Holding companies, interest rate and currency hedging, and advising the operating companies on financing and capital structure. The unit also manages interest and currency risks that arise in our daily business activities.

Financial Objectives

Returns

Deliver competitive total returns to shareholders on a year-over-year basis.

Balance sheet

Maintain a strong and resilient balance sheet to protect the company from adverse portfolio developments and market fluctuations.

Liquidity

Preserve a solid liquidity buffer to ensure financial flexibility—enabling the company to act swiftly on strategic opportunities and withstand periods of market downturn.

Dividends

Sustain annual dividend distributions equivalent to 4–6% of the company’s value-adjusted equity, reinforcing long-term shareholder value.

Debt Strategy

Our debt strategy is guided by long-term financial principles designed to ensure stability, flexibility, and resilience across market cycles

data
  • Maintain investment grade rating with strong financial metrics:
    • Net LTV below 20% through the cycle with normalized target of 10-15%
    • Balancing cash inflow and outflow at Aker ASA and holding companies
    • Solid liquidity reserves to cover debt
  • Parameters may fluctuate over time, but remain long term targets over business cycles

map
  • Long-term funding profile
  • Financial flexibility to optimize timing of refinancing activities
  • Open dialogue with bond and bank market
  • Portfolio companies financed independently from Aker

Green Finance Framework

Aker ASA and Aker Horizons with subsidiaries

The Green Finance Framework has been verified by DNV GL and enables Aker ASA and its affiliated company Aker Horizons ASA to finance investments which contribute to climate friendly activities and a sustainable environment with Green Bonds and Loans.

Revolving Credit Facilities Limit Status per 31.03.2026
Minimum liquidity > MNOK 300 NOK 0.8 bn
Net Loan to Value < 60% 11%



As of 31 March 2026, the average maturity profile of the debt portfolio was 3.1 years. Aker ASA has Revolving Credit Facilities (RCF’s) of NOK 12 bn at 3-5 years maturity, with up to two annual extension options. The chart below shows the maturity profile of Aker’s nominal values/outstanding loans.



Scope Rating has assigned an investment grade rating for Aker ASA:
 

Issuer rating: BBB-/Stable

Senior unsecured debt: BBB-

Short-term debt: S-2
